An HVAC system regulates indoor comfort by controlling temperature, managing humidity, and supporting air quality. It circulates air through filters that help capture dust and other airborne particles. Here’s what beginners should know about HVAC maintenance services:
Air Filter Replacement
Air filter replacement helps protect climate control equipment from damage caused by accumulated dust and debris. Air filters capture airborne particles, but over time, they become clogged, reducing airflow and forcing the system to work harder while operating less efficiently. Restricted airflow places added strain on components such as the blower motor and contributes to premature wear.
Professional services include inspecting the existing filter and installing a new, clean replacement when needed. During routine HVAC maintenance services, technicians evaluate filter condition and address any buildup that could interfere with airflow. Dirty filters are replaced to restore proper circulation and system performance.
Regular filter changes support healthier indoor air quality and help maintain balanced system pressure. Technicians use appropriately rated, high-quality filters to keep airflow consistent and extend equipment lifespan. They are also able to show you how to replace your filter and when to do so.
System Coil Cleaning
System coil cleaning restores heat transfer efficiency within climate control equipment. The condenser and evaporator coils serve as key heat-exchange components that help move heat between indoor and outdoor air. When these metal coils remain clear, the system transfers heat more effectively and maintains stable indoor temperatures. Continuous airflow deposits dust, debris, and other buildup on coil surfaces; this layer acts as an insulating barrier that reduces heat exchange efficiency. As a result, the system runs longer cycles to reach the desired temperature and operates under greater strain.
The service begins with an inspection followed by a thorough removal of accumulated debris from both indoor and outdoor coil surfaces. Inside the home, an HVAC technician accesses the evaporator coil to remove dust and household buildup. Outside, the condenser coil is cleaned to eliminate grass clippings, leaves, dirt, and other environmental debris. If ice formation appears on a coil during service, the technician removes the buildup; this restores proper heat transfer and system function.
Refrigerant Level Verification
Refrigerant level verification verifies that a cooling system contains the correct amount of refrigerant needed for proper heat transfer. This refrigerant absorbs indoor heat and releases it outdoors, enabling the system to cool effectively. When levels fall outside the proper range, performance declines and system components experience added stress. Technicians assess system performance by checking operating pressures and inspecting refrigerant lines for signs of wear or leakage. Gauges are connected to the outdoor unit to measure pressure and confirm that the system is operating within the expected range. When low refrigerant levels are detected, technicians inspect copper tubing and connection points to locate potential leaks. Any identified leaks are repaired, and weak joints are sealed to restore and maintain the correct refrigerant charge.

Electrical Connection Inspection
Electrical connection inspection focuses on evaluating the wiring and power connections within climate control equipment. Normal vibration during operation loosens electrical connections, increasing resistance within the system. Higher resistance produces excess heat, which places stress on sensitive components and contributes to unexpected system shutdowns.
During a service visit, technicians perform a safety-focused inspection of internal wiring, terminals, and control components. They test connections to confirm secure electrical flow and consistent system operation. Wires are examined for signs of burning, corrosion, or fraying that indicate potential failure points. When damaged wiring or loose terminals are found, technicians secure connections or replace affected wire sections as needed. Other components that technicians check include:
- Control boards
- Capacitors (rating and condition)
- Circuit breakers
- Safety switches
Thermostat Calibration Checks
Thermostat calibration checks assess the accuracy of a system’s primary temperature sensor. Dust buildup or normal wear can affect internal sensors and cause temperature readings to drift. When this happens, the thermostat displays an incorrect indoor temperature. A miscalibrated thermostat disrupts system performance, leading to irregular cycling or extended run times. During a maintenance visit, a technician compares the thermostat reading with a calibrated digital temperature gauge placed nearby. Both devices are allowed to stabilize in the same room conditions before readings are evaluated.
